## Undo/Redo — Sketchloom editor

Undo history lives in a per-session ring buffer, not the database. Redo stack clears on any new edit. If users report lost undo steps, check buffer depth before blaming the client. Never hot-patch the history service without draining sessions first. The service boots with the following configuration.

config for bahop-baduf:
[kasion]
team = lamath
access_code = ac_d807e5
host = kasion.paliqcloud.corp
port = 4000
owner = julix.tamvan
peer = frair.qorvelsoft.local

Subject: Training Budget — Next Year

Executive team, for branch awareness: next year's training budget is set at a 6% increase, concentrated on the Wrenfield leadership program. Branch allocations ship next week; discretionary course spend requires pre-approval above the new threshold. No carryover of unused funds. Rationale for the weighting is set out in the confidential note below.

board note of kadug-tawig: Only 5 of the 100 pilot accounts renewed Oliath, so a churn review is set for April 15.

### Action Item: Consent Banner Rollout (Hollowpine incident)

Owner: platform team. The staged rollout of the Hollowpine consent banner skipped the region-gating check, so EU traffic briefly saw the wrong variant. Fix: add a pre-deploy gate that validates region config against the policy registry, and block release if mismatched. Add an alert on variant/region divergence exceeding 1%. Target: next sprint. The gating spec, test plan, and rollout checklist are collected on the internal page below.

dashboard of taduf-yagap = https://confluence.tolvaqsys.internal/display/display/projects/display

Hey Ravi, quick handover on ParityPeek, our rate-parity checker. The scraper for the Harborline hotel group keeps tripping their bot filter, so I throttled it to one request per 20s—don't bump it back up. Mismatches over 5% page the on-call, but most are currency rounding; check the normalizer first. If the comparison cache gets corrupted, you'll need to unlock the recovery store, and the passphrase for it sits just below this note.

strongbox words: oliael-gilax-lamael

Heads up: if the Lintrock baseline file in the Quarrow repo drifts from main, CI fails with a "stale baseline" error even when the code is fine. Quick fix is to regenerate the baseline on a clean checkout and re-push. If a customer build is blocked, confirm the failing run matches the token below before escalating.

build token for yadug-yagag: htk21_c863c33eb8b82c0c9c152